I actually did just that - paid cash for a house for the first time, raising the funds by selling BRK and some other investments.

My rationale for doing so mirrors DTB's.

For me, it comes down to the simple equation of (highly conservative) expected BRK return minus current interest rates on a mortgage, and taxes too.

That difference was not large enough right now to sway me, but that could certainly change in the future.

The only other thing I'd add is that paying cash now does not preclude you from taking out a mortgage later.

You'd still have the flexibility to take out a mortgage and deploy the equity in your home into stocks if/when rates drop significantly lower, and/or BRK becomes even more attractive in price.
